Entity Worldwide U.S.
1. Alcatel-Lucent 74,669 15,732
2. Boeing 13,689 5,428
3. CSIRO 6,346 495
4. Disney 1,180 325
5. Fujitsu 199,232 23,693
6. Harris Corporation 5,938 1,732
7. Hewlett Packard 57,916 21,204
8. Johns Hopkins 6,652 1,221
9. Merck & Co. 52,296 5,409
10. Nokia 67,869 8,981
11. Northrop Grumman 5,250 2,096
12. Proctor & Gamble 81,584 7,642
13. Qualcomm 54,378 4,227
14. SAP 5,708 1,491

Year Payer Payee Technology Amount($ Millions)
Description
1991 Eastman Kodak Polaroid Photography $925 Settlement
2003 Microsoft Eolas Internet $521 Verdict
2004 Intel Intergraph Computer Chip $675 Settlement
2006 RIM NTP Wireless Email $613 Settlement
2010 Boston Scientific Johnson & Johnson Medical Device $1,730 Settlement
2011 Apple, EMC, Ericsson, Microsoft, RIM, Sony
Nortel Wireless and Networking
$4,500 Purchase
2011 Johnson & Johnson Bruce Saffran Medical Device $593 Judgment
2011 Apple Nokia Smartphone $608 Settlement
2011 DISH Network, EchoStar
TiVo DVR $500 Settlement
2011 Google Motorola Wireless Handsets $12,500 Sale

The NBS can seem complicated:
![Page 26: Patent portfolios are increasing in size… Taming Complex Intellectual Property Compensation Problems Roy Weinstein.](https://reader031.fdocuments.us/reader031/viewer/2022020417/56649e4d5503460f94b43251/html5/thumbnails/26.jpg)
Two simple conditions:
1) No other feasible outcome is better for one side and not worse for the other
2) Neither side is worse off reaching an agreement than if no agreement is reached
![Page 27: Patent portfolios are increasing in size… Taming Complex Intellectual Property Compensation Problems Roy Weinstein.](https://reader031.fdocuments.us/reader031/viewer/2022020417/56649e4d5503460f94b43251/html5/thumbnails/27.jpg)
NBS requires knowledge of:
1) Patent owner disagreement profit
2) Licensee disagreement profit
3) Total incremental profits from use of the patent
![Page 28: Patent portfolios are increasing in size… Taming Complex Intellectual Property Compensation Problems Roy Weinstein.](https://reader031.fdocuments.us/reader031/viewer/2022020417/56649e4d5503460f94b43251/html5/thumbnails/28.jpg)
Profit split from use of the patent
50/50 split is a reasonable and likely starting point
